Pro Football Focus releases final Big Board ahead of 2023 NFL Draft

The 2023 NFL Draft is upon us. After several weeks of evaluations and analysis, the moment has arrived for these collegiate prospects to take the next step and kick off their pro careers. That also means the time has come for the final breakdowns and predictions for what will take place later this week in Kansas City.
That includes Pro Football Focus as they released their final big board ahead of the first round on Thursday night.
Atop PFF’s Board is Alabama QB Bryce Young. In a quarterback-heavy first round, all signs seem to point to Young being the first overall selection by the Carolina Panthers in a few days. The website’s analysts seemed to agree as they tabbed him as ‘flat-out the best playmaker at the quarterback position in the draft class’. In total, he is one of three Crimson Tide prospects within the ranking as a pair of ‘Bama defenders also finished in the Top-15.

As far as programs, though, Ohio State leads the way with four prospects within the list. QB CJ Stroud and WR Jaxon Smith-Njigba connected often on the field in Columbus and, in these ratings, are paired together again as members of PFF’s Top-10. Two offensive linemen for the Buckeyes are also not too far behind.
Alabama and Ohio State are two of the four programs that boast more than one selection on PFF’s board. A pair of SEC schools join them in that distinction as Georgia tied the Tide with three while Florida saw a pair of Gators get listed.
Pro Football Focus’ Big Board
- QB Bryce Young – Alabama Crimson Tide
- DL Jalen Carter – Georgia Bulldogs
- Edge Will Anderson Jr. – Alabama Crimson Tide
- CB Devon Witherspoon – Illinois Fighting Illini
- OT Peter Skoronski – Northwestern Wildcats
- QB CJ Stroud – Ohio State Buckeyes
- QB Will Levis – Kentucky Wildcats
- RB Bijan Robinson – Texas Longhorns
- WR Jaxon Smith-Njigba – Ohio State Buckeyes
- TE Dalton Kincaid – Utah Utes
- QB Anthony Richardson – Florida Gators
- CB Christian Gonzalez – Oregon Ducks
- Edge Nolan Smith – Georgia Bulldogs
- DL Calijah Kancey – Pittsburgh Panthers
- S Brian Branch – Alabama Crimson Tide
- OT Paris Johnson Jr. – Ohio State Buckeyes
- Edge Myles Murphy – Clemson Tigers
- CB Deonte Banks – Maryland Terrapins
- TE Michael Mayer – Notre Dame Fighting Irish
- OT Broderick Jones – Georgia Bulldogs
- CB Joey Porter Jr. – Penn State Nittany Lions
- OT Darnell Wright – Tennessee Volunteers
- WR Jordan Addison – USC Trojans
- OT Anton Harrison – Oklahoma Sooners
- WR Quentin Johnson – TCU Horned Frogs
- CB Emmanuel Forbes – Mississippi State Bulldogs
- Edge Lukas Van Ness – Iowa Hawkeyes
- Edge Tyree Wilson – Texas Tech Red Raiders
- Edge Will McDonald IV – Iowa State Cyclones
- G O’Cyrus Torrence – Florida Gators
- OT Dawand Jones – Ohio State Buckeyes
